The Canonical Visit to Hong Kong and Macau, from 23rd January to 8th February 2025, has indeed been for us all an unforgettable family gathering. We had with us M. General, Sr. Sandra Maggiolo, Vicar General, Sr. Josemary, and the General Councillors Sr. Melissa and Sr. Mariana. In all our Communities there could be found, pinned on the community boards, the colourful calendar marking out the visits to be made by each of our Visitors to the various Houses assigned to them. The experience of every one of our Sisters was the joy of attentive listening, sincere concern, appreciation and guidance, as well as deep insights in regard to our various situations, which gave to all of us much comfort and encouragement to face the challenges ahead. In early February, Sr. Sandra and Sr. Melissa, together with some Sisters and lay collaborators, visited the southern part of China where our early Missionaries had worked among the local people for a good number of years, and where there can still be seen today clear signs of our Mothers’ early presence and work there. It was the joy of threading the footsteps of our early pioneers, to witness the good done and the faith still alive in so many souls, passed on from one generation to the next!

The Visitors were with us during the Chinese Lunar New Year of the Snake, with its red packets of lucky money, good fortune panels with Chinese characters of blessings and good wishes for the year, lion dances, fire-works, colourful parades, performances and dances – all adding to the highlights of the season!  Then, on 2nd and 8th February, the whole Province came together to celebrate the Chinese New Year, to hear the encouraging feedback from our Visitors regarding their visits to our Houses and to celebrate the Feast of our Universal Sister, St. Josephine Bakhita. Both days ended up with a joyful and sisterly agape, all together in our dining room. At the end of our supper on 8th February, we said farewell to Sr Sandra and Sr. Melissa. Sr. Josemary and Sr. Mariana had already left us on the 3rd to return earlier to Italy.
